Output 84356074ed503089f9145be2782e873d30671eea9e59a374b4a296c3ab2d13bd:39

value
8400192
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34a905638a56cd40c7135e190707d27f956a6436 OP_EQUALVERIFY OP_CHECKSIG
address
15oScmHqf3A3BkxgduGXFESABt6hiHVkFJ
transaction
84356074ed503089f9145be2782e873d30671eea9e59a374b4a296c3ab2d13bd
spent
true